#5593c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5593cc is composed of 33.3% red, 57.6%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.3% cyan, 27.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 208.7 degrees, a saturation of 53.8% and a lightness of 56.7%. #5593cc color hex could be obtained by blending #aaffff with #002799.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

● #5593cc color description : Moderate blue.
#5593c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5593cc has RGB values of R:85, G:147,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 5608396.

Shades and Tints of #5593cc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03070b is the darkest color, while #fbf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5593cc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919191 is the less saturated color, while #2b95f7 is the most saturated one.
